In the ever-evolving world of video gaming, 'Indie Games' have carved out a significant niche, offering unique experiences that contrast sharply with big-budget titles. Unlike their triple-A counterparts, indie games are typically developed by individuals or small teams without the substantial financial or technical resources of major game studios. This independence often results in innovative gameplay mechanics and storytelling approaches that might not see the light of day in a more risk-averse corporate environment.
The term 'indie', short for independent, is not just a genre but a representation of the ethos and artistic vision that drives many developers to create unique gaming experiences. Such games cover a wide array of genres, from narrative-driven adventures and puzzle games to platformers and roguelikes. A hallmark of indie games is their tendency to push boundaries, experimenting with game mechanics, narrative styles, and even aesthetics. This experimentation can produce unexpected hits, such as the critically acclaimed 'Celeste', 'Hollow Knight', and 'Undertale'.

The success of indie games can also be attributed to the digital age's democratization of game development tools and distribution channels. With platforms like Steam, itch.io, and the Humble Store, indie developers can reach a global audience without the need for traditional publishers. Crowdfunding platforms and social media also play a vital role in marketing these games, allowing developers to build a community before the actual launch.
